CORED-WIRE TREATMENT – Opta Group LLC

Product Details: Cored wire treatment using low-carbon, low-sulfur steel sheath encasing powdered minerals, metals, and ferroalloys for optimized calcium-wire treatment.

Technical Parameters:
– Calcium treatment for deeper reaction in ladle
– Various compositions including aluminum, magnesium, and specialty metals

Application Scenarios:
– Steelmaking for deoxidization and inclusion control
– Foundry applications for ductile iron production

Pros:
– Cost-effective in-ladle treatment process
– Improved performance and consistent chemistry

Cons:
– Potential environmental constraints on waste disposal
– Requires specific equipment for application

Cored Wire – Steelmaking Material – Wanhua Metal

Product Details: Cored wire is a composite material used in steelmaking, consisting of a steel cladding coated with alloy powder, available in various specifications.

Technical Parameters:
– Wire Diameter: 3-18mm
– Coil Weight: 100-3000 kg

Application Scenarios:
– Used in steelmaking technology to adjust and control the content of elements.
– Improves the quality of molten steel and casting state.

Pros:
– High speed continuous processing.
– Accurate control of chemical composition.

Cons:
– Requires precise handling and application.
– Potential for variability in alloy yield.

What is cored wire and how is it used in manufacturing?

Cored wire is a type of wire that has a core of powdered materials, such as alloys or flux, which enhances its properties. It’s commonly used in welding and metallurgy to improve the quality of welds and reduce impurities. By using cored wire, you can achieve better control over the chemical composition of the weld, leading to stronger and more durable joints.
